Team Northumberland wins Taste the Nation April 2009
FRIDAY night was a special night for the county when Team Northumberland proved that our food is the best in the country by winning ITV1′s Taste the Nation competition.
Northumberland beat 31 other counties to grab the top spot with the help of mentor chef Rosemary Shrager as they successfully won the final against Aberdeenshire.
The four members of the top team were Veronica Hind, form Bedlington, Louise Lees, from Rothbury, Chris Molineaux from Sunderland and Phil Coxill from South Shields.
Veronica said.
“It was my pudding that won it for us.
“We got a very high mark – 46.5 of 50 – and the judges said it was sensational.
“There were a few dramas. The sauce for the main course got burned and one of the trifles got smashed so it was really stressful and there were a few tears, but winning was fantastic – a tremendous feeling.”

Honey Cake Recipe for the County Craft Day
170g/6oz clear honey
140g/5 oz butter
85g/3 oz light muscovado sugar
2 eggs, beaten
200g/7oz self raising flour, sieved
water
Method.
Preheat oven to 180 C/350 F/Gas mark 3 and butter and line the bottom of a 7 in/18cm (approx) cake tin.
Measure the honey, butter and sugar into a large pan. Add a tablespoon of water and heat gently until melted.
Remove from the heat and mix in the eggs and flour.
Spoon into the cake tin and bake for 40 — 45 minutes until the cake is springy to the touch and shrinking slightly from the sides of the tin.
